- Description
- Kevin Murphy reporting from Westminster on the Maastricht Treaty ratification Bill and criticism following the latest statement by Foreign Secretary, Douglas Hurd that even if Labour’s amendment is carried, the Government will still be able to rafity the treaty. Includes condemnation from Labour MP, Dennis Skinner and leading Conservative rebel Teddy Taylor. Hurd defending the legal opinion. Shadow Foreign Secretary, Jack Cunningham arguing the Government is overriding Parliament. Former party Chairman, Lord Tebbit advising Conservative rebels still to vote for the amendment.
